Kinds Of Baby Cots Explained
To assist limit the choices, it helps to understand the various classifications of baby cots available on the market today.
1. The Standard Cot
A standard fixed cot offers a strong, long-lasting sleeping solution without bells and whistles. It focuses purely on security, simpleness, and resilience.
2. The Convertible (3-in-1 or 4-in-1) Cot
These flexible models change as the kid grows-- beginning as a bassinet or cot, transitioning into a young child bed, and often even transforming into a daybed or full-size headboard.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)1. What is the difference in between a cot and a crib?
In British and international English, a "cot" generally describes a basic baby bed with repaired sides. In American English, a "crib" is utilized for the very same function. Nevertheless, in some areas, a "cot" might likewise describe a smaller, portable travel bed, while a "crib" describes a bigger, stationary piece of nursery furnishings. Always inspect the measurements and design instead of relying solely on the terms.
2. When should my baby transition from a cot to a young child bed?
A lot of kids transition in between 18 months and 3.5 years of age. Indications that it is time to switch include the child attempting to climb up out of the cot frequently, or if they have actually grown out of the cot's weight and length limits.
3. Do I require to buy a new mattress?
It is highly advised to acquire a new bed mattress for every single baby. Pre-owned bed mattress can harbor bacteria, allergen, and mold, and foam bed mattress can lose their firmness with time, producing a drooping surface area that is hazardous for infants.
4. Are drop-side cots safe?
Traditional drop-side cots (where one rail slides down to make reaching the baby much easier) have been greatly controlled or banned in numerous countries due to mechanical failures that postured safety threats. Modern cots count on adjustable mattress heights instead of moving rails to resolve this concern.
